Using Ambient Media to Support the Awareness of Remote Colleagues – Part 1: Examples • Part 2: Ideas This series of two articles is for readers who want to learn more about how ambient media could be used in a work context and who also like to engage in brainstorming. The first article in the series presents prototypical examples of ambient media conveying awareness information from the DIS 2010 conference in Aarhus, Denmark. The second article presents ideas about how the projects that were discussed in part 1 could be transferred to an office environment.
A Proposal for Playful Interactive Persuasion: The "Employees' Commute Calculator" (ECC) – Part 1: The Easy ECC (E2C2) • Part 2: Ideas for a More Advanced Version In this article series, our author proposes and roughly sketches an "Employees' Commute Calculator" (ECC), which allows a company's employees to explore the environmental consequences of their commuting behavior in a playful way. Part 1 of the series presents a simple version of it, the E2C2. Part 2 presents ideas for a more advanced version based on the room metaphor.
Leading Global UX Teams In this article, the authors, Dan Rosenberg, SVP, SAP User Experience, and Janaki Kumar from SAP UX, offer some best-practice recommendations based on their combined experience of more than 40 years in the global UX field. They outline six scenarios for the mission of global UX teams and conclude with a few principles that apply universally.
